WebMar 7, 2024 · Breast cancer deaths disproportionately affect individuals in low-income and middle-income countries, where most breast cancer deaths occur prematurely (in women younger than 70 years old). Breast cancer 5 year survival rates exceed 90% in high-income countries, compared with 66% in India and 40% in South Africa. WebBreast cancer incidence rates have risen in most of the past four decades; during the most recent data years (2010-2024), the rate increased by 0.5% annually, largely driven by localized-stage and hormone receptor-positive disease. In contrast, breast cancer mortality rates have declined steadily since their peak in 1989, albeit at a slower ...
